8-K: NanoVibronix Faces Potential Nasdaq Delisting After Failing to Meet Minimum Bid Price

Sentiment:

Delisting Notice


NanoVibronix has received a delisting notice from Nasdaq after failing to maintain a minimum share price of $1.00, and plans to request a hearing to appeal the decision.

Worse than expectedThe company failed to meet the minimum bid price requirement for continued listing on Nasdaq, resulting in a delisting notice.

Summary

  • NanoVibronix received a notice from Nasdaq on April 10, 2024, stating that it did not meet the minimum bid price of $1.00 per share for continued listing.
  • The company was given a 180-day period, until October 7, 2024, to regain compliance.
  • NanoVibronix did not regain compliance by the deadline.
  • On October 8, 2024, Nasdaq notified the company that its securities are subject to delisting.
  • The company plans to request a hearing before the Nasdaq Hearings Panel to appeal the delisting.
  • The request for a hearing will temporarily halt any further delisting action by Nasdaq.
  • There is no guarantee that the panel will grant the company's request or that the company will be able to regain compliance.
